コード例 #1
0
        public JsonResult Delete(List <MasterSolar> models)
        {
            Context.MasterSolar dbitem = RepoMasterSolar.FindByPK(models[0].Id);
            RepoMasterSolar.delete(dbitem);
            ResponeModel response = new ResponeModel(true);

            return(Json(response));
        }
コード例 #2
0
ファイル: MasterSolar.cs プロジェクト: yudhasatria0808/TMS
 public void setDb(Context.MasterSolar dbitem)
 {
     dbitem.Id      = Id;
     dbitem.Harga   = Harga;
     dbitem.Start   = Start;
     dbitem.End     = End;
     dbitem.Selisih = Selisih;
 }
コード例 #3
0
ファイル: MasterSolar.cs プロジェクト: yudhasatria0808/TMS
 public MasterSolar(Context.MasterSolar dbitem)
 {
     Id      = dbitem.Id;
     Harga   = dbitem.Harga;
     Start   = dbitem.Start;
     End     = dbitem.End;
     Selisih = dbitem.Selisih;
 }
コード例 #4
0
        public JsonResult Add(List <MasterSolar> models)
        {
            Context.MasterSolar dbitem = new Context.MasterSolar();
            models[0].setDb(dbitem);
            RepoMasterSolar.save(dbitem);
            ResponeModel response = new ResponeModel(true);

            return(Json(response));
        }
コード例 #5
0
        public string GetCurrentSolar()
        {
            ResponeModel response = new ResponeModel();
            DateTime     currDate = DateTime.Now.Date;

            Context.MasterSolar dbItem = RepoMasterSolar.FindAll().Where(d => currDate >= d.Start && currDate <= d.End).FirstOrDefault();

            if (dbItem != null)
            {
                response.Success = true;
                response.Data    = dbItem.Harga.ToString();
            }
            else
            {
                response.Success = false;
            }

            return(new JavaScriptSerializer().Serialize(response));
        }